2. Application Development Direction
With a 9mW-class red VCSEL output and 4-emitter design, this product is suitable for higher-output red-light module evaluation compared with low-power single-emitter chips. It can be used for beauty device development, hair-growth device optical validation, photobiomodulation-related product testing, sensing systems, machine vision support, and compact optical module development.
For customers developing red-light modules or multi-emitter optical layouts, this bare die can help engineering teams verify 670nm wavelength suitability, multi-emitter optical output, drive conditions, wire bonding process, package-level thermal behavior, and optical performance before moving to higher-power or customized emitter configurations.
If the standard configuration does not fully match the project requirement, custom wavelength, output power, emitter configuration, chip layout, and package-level solutions can also be discussed based on the specific application.
